Trip Overview

Embarking from Holdenville, Oklahoma, this 170.6-mile journey to Copeland, Oklahoma, is easily manageable as a single-day trip, typically taking around 3 hours and 29 minutes to complete. You'll primarily navigate on I-44, also known as the Broadway of America, and the Governor Roy Joseph Turner Turnpike, with 58% of the drive utilizing highways. The estimated fuel cost for this route is approximately $27, making it an economical option. This drive offers a mixed experience, traversing the familiar Great Plains landscape from start to finish, all within the borders of Oklahoma. Given its manageable length and straightforward nature, it's an ideal candidate for a day excursion.

Drive Character

This route presents a mixed driving experience, blending efficient highway travel with other road types. With 58% of your journey on highways, expect periods of faster speeds, particularly on stretches of I-44. The longest uninterrupted drive segment spans 65.3 miles on I-44, allowing for sustained progress. As you transition between the Governor Roy Joseph Turner Turnpike and other roads, the character of the drive will shift, offering a varied feel behind the wheel. It's not a constant interstate grind, nor is it exclusively winding backroads; rather, it’s a practical combination designed for efficient travel across the Great Plains.

Expect a mix of faster highway mileage and slower local approaches near the beginning or end.
There are about 20 navigation steps in the underlying route data, so the final approach matters more than the middle miles.
I 44 is the longest continuous segment at about 65.3 miles.
